Ministry to improve farmland in NTB

Agriculture Minister Amran Sulaiman says his institution will improve 100,000 hectares of land in West Nusa Tenggara (NTB) province to help support the government’s food-security programs

griculture Minister Amran Sulaiman says his institution will improve 100,000 hectares of land in West Nusa Tenggara (NTB) province to help support the government'€™s food-security programs.

Amran said the ministry would provide free seedlings and fertilizer to farmers across the province.

He said the efforts were projected to boost crop production by 25 to 30 percent annually.

'€œI have told the NTB agriculture office head that we need to carry out this program immediately,'€ he said in Lombok on Wednesday as quoted by Antara news agency.

He was also scheduled to inspect an irrigation system in Aikmual village in Central Lombok during his visit on Wednesday.

In addition, the minister will hand over 1,637 hand tractors to help optimize crop production in the province. (***)
